<?xml version="1.0" encoding="ANSI_X3.4-1968" standalone="no"?> <!DOCTYPE html PUBLIC "-//W3C//DTD XHTML 1.0 Transitional//EN" "http://www.w3.org/TR/xhtml1/DTD/xhtml1-transitional.dtd"> <html xmlns="http://www.w3.org/1999/xhtml"><head><meta http-equiv="Content-Type" content="text/html; charset=ANSI_X3.4-1968" /><title>struct ieee80211_key_conf</title><meta name="generator" content="DocBook XSL Stylesheets V1.76.1" /><link rel="home" href="index.html" title="The 802.11 subsystems – for kernel developers" /><link rel="up" href="hardware-crypto-offload.html" title="Chapter 8. Hardware crypto acceleration" /><link rel="prev" href="API-enum-set-key-cmd.html" title="enum set_key_cmd" /><link rel="next" href="API-enum-ieee80211-key-flags.html" title="enum ieee80211_key_flags" /></head><body><div class="navheader"><table width="100%" summary="Navigation header"><tr><th colspan="3" align="center"><span>struct ieee80211_key_conf</span></th></tr><tr><td width="20%" align="left"><a accesskey="p" href="API-enum-set-key-cmd.html">Prev</a> </td><th width="60%" align="center">Chapter 8. Hardware crypto acceleration</th><td width="20%" align="right"> <a accesskey="n" href="API-enum-ieee80211-key-flags.html">Next</a></td></tr></table><hr /></div><div class="refentry" title="struct ieee80211_key_conf"><a id="API-struct-ieee80211-key-conf"></a><div class="titlepage"></div><div class="refnamediv"><h2>Name</h2><p>struct ieee80211_key_conf — key information </p></div><div class="refsynopsisdiv" title="Synopsis"><h2>Synopsis</h2><pre class="programlisting"> struct ieee80211_key_conf { u32 cipher; u8 icv_len; u8 iv_len; u8 hw_key_idx; u8 flags; s8 keyidx; u8 keylen; u8 key[0]; }; </pre></div><div class="refsect1" title="Members"><a id="id3054447"></a><h2>Members</h2><div class="variablelist"><dl><dt><span class="term">cipher</span></dt><dd><p> The key's cipher suite selector. </p></dd><dt><span class="term">icv_len</span></dt><dd><p> The ICV length for this key type </p></dd><dt><span class="term">iv_len</span></dt><dd><p> The IV length for this key type </p></dd><dt><span class="term">hw_key_idx</span></dt><dd><p> To be set by the driver, this is the key index the driver wants to be given when a frame is transmitted and needs to be encrypted in hardware. </p></dd><dt><span class="term">flags</span></dt><dd><p> key flags, see <span class="structname">enum</span> ieee80211_key_flags. </p></dd><dt><span class="term">keyidx</span></dt><dd><p> the key index (0-3) </p></dd><dt><span class="term">keylen</span></dt><dd><p> key material length </p></dd><dt><span class="term">key[0]</span></dt><dd><p> key material. For ALG_TKIP the key is encoded as a 256-bit (32 byte) </p></dd></dl></div></div><div class="refsect1" title="Description"><a id="id3054556"></a><h2>Description</h2><p> </p><p> This key information is given by mac80211 to the driver by the <code class="function">set_key</code> callback in <span class="structname">struct ieee80211_ops</span>. </p></div><div class="refsect1" title="data block"><a id="id3054579"></a><h2>data block</h2><p> - Temporal Encryption Key (128 bits) - Temporal Authenticator Tx MIC Key (64 bits) - Temporal Authenticator Rx MIC Key (64 bits) </p></div></div><div class="navfooter"><hr /><table width="100%" summary="Navigation footer"><tr><td width="40%" align="left"><a accesskey="p" href="API-enum-set-key-cmd.html">Prev</a> </td><td width="20%" align="center"><a accesskey="u" href="hardware-crypto-offload.html">Up</a></td><td width="40%" align="right"> <a accesskey="n" href="API-enum-ieee80211-key-flags.html">Next</a></td></tr><tr><td width="40%" align="left" valign="top"><span>enum set_key_cmd</span> </td><td width="20%" align="center"><a accesskey="h" href="index.html">Home</a></td><td width="40%" align="right" valign="top"> <span>enum ieee80211_key_flags</span></td></tr></table></div></body></html>
